DescriptionCVE.org

Use after free in Windows Ancillary Function Driver for WinSock allows an unauthorized attacker to elevate privileges over a network.

AnalysisAI

Use-after-free in the Windows Ancillary Function Driver for WinSock (afd.sys) allows network-reachable unauthenticated attackers to elevate privileges to SYSTEM level on affected Windows hosts. The vulnerability spans a broad surface - every supported Windows release from Server 2012 through Windows 11 25H2 and Server 2025 is confirmed affected. …

Exploitation The vulnerable code path in afd.sys is reachable via network socket activity (AV:N), requiring no prior authentication (PR:N) and no victim user interaction (UI:N). … Additional conditions and limiting factors are described in the full assessment.
Risk Assessment The CVSS 8.1 score (A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H) reflects a genuine high-severity flaw: network-reachable, no authentication, no user interaction needed, and full C/I/A impact if exploitation succeeds. … Full risk analysis with EPSS, KEV, and SSVC signal comparison available after sign-in.
